JPMorgan Chase & Co., formed by the 2000 merger of J.P. Morgan & Co. and Chase Manhattan Bank, is a global financial services giant headquartered in New York City, tracing its roots back to 1799 through its predecessor firms. As one of the largest banks in the world, it operates across investment banking, commercial banking, asset management, and consumer banking, managing trillions in assets and serving millions of customers, corporations, and governments. Led by CEO Jamie Dimon since 2005, the firm is renowned for its role in high-profile deals, robust trading operations, and its Chase retail banking network, which includes extensive credit card and mortgage services. Combining a legacy of financial innovation with a dominant market presence, JPMorgan Chase remains a cornerstone of the global economy.

JP Morgan Chase's Q2 2022 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2022, JP Morgan Chase held 7,270 positions worth $718B, down 14% from $830B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 18% of the portfolio.

JP Morgan Chase's Q2 2022 filing shows 568 new, 2,561 increased, 2,729 reduced and 610 closed positions. Its largest new stake was JPMorgan International Research Enhanced Equity ETF: 85,906,762 shares worth $4.15B. The largest sale was JPMorgan BetaBuilders Europe ETF, an estimated $4.61B.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 15% of assets, down from 16%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Financials.
